Você está na página 1de 6

Documento de Visão do Sistema Robot em Ação

Histórico de Versões

Data Versão Descrição Autor Revisor Aprovado por


Aleff Jonathan da Silva Soares
Protótipo do site Antônio Madson Rocha
31/07/2019 1.0
Robot em Ação Fábio da Silva Sousa
Marcos André Freire Galdino

<Identificação do Sistema> DocumentoVisaoSistema (OK).doc

Página: 1/6
Documento de Visão do Sistema Robot em Ação

Responsáveis

1. Robot em Ação

Presidente
Marcos André

Diretor Superintendente
Aleff Jonathan

Superintendência de Negócio
Fábio Souza

Coordenador de Negócio
Fábio Souza

Gerente de Projeto
Madson Rocha

Líder de Projeto
Madson Rocha

Desenvolvimento
Marcos André

<Identificação do Sistema> DocumentoVisaoSistema (OK).doc

Página: 2/6
Documento de Visão do Sistema Robot em Ação

Documento de Visão do Sistema

1. Objetivo

O propósito deste documento é coletar, analisar e definir as necessidades de alto-nível e características


do sistema Robot em Ação - RA, focando nas potencialidades requeridas pelos afetados e usuários-alvo,
e como estes requisitos foram abordados no sistema.

2. Descrição do Produto

O sistema do projeto Robot em Ação tem como finalidade gerenciar turmas, professores e alunos. O
sistema tem dois níveis de acesso, um para professores e o outro para o administrador da página. O
professor pode cadastrar, excluir, atualizar e listar dados de alunos. Já o administrador pode cadastrar,
atualizar, excluir e listar professores, turmas e escolas.

3. Envolvimento

3.1. Abrangência
Professores, escolas e alunos.

3.2. Papel dos Atores

3.2.1. Administrador

Descrição Administrador do sistema


Papel Administra o sistema ao todo.
Cadastrar, atualizar, excluir e listar professores, turmas e
Insumos ao sistema
escolas.
Representante Coordenadores.

<Identificação do Sistema> DocumentoVisaoSistema (OK).doc

Página: 3/6
Documento de Visão do Sistema Robot em Ação

3.2.2. Professores

Descrição Trabalhador formal


Papel Dar aulas.
Insumos ao sistema Cadastrar, atualizar, excluir e listar alunos no sistema.
Representante Professores do projeto.

4. Necessidades e Funcionalidades

<Descrever, no quadro abaixo, as principais necessidades e funcionalidades requeridas pelas partes


interessadas, relacionando a cada uma delas os atores envolvidos.>

Dados dos Alunos Benefício


Cadastro dos Alunos Crítico
Id Func. Descrição das Funcionalidades/atores envolvidos
Cadastrar nome, data de nascimento, id e turma
F1
Professor
Atualizar, excluir e listar dados dos alunos
F2
Professor

Dados dos Professores Benefício


Cadastro de Professores Crítico
Id Func. Descrição das Funcionalidades/atores envolvidos
Cadastrar nome, data de nascimento, id, e-mail, senha e função.
F1
Administrador
Atualizar, excluir e listar dados dos Professores
F2
Administrador

Dados das Escolas Benefício


Cadastro de Escolas Crítico
Id Func. Descrição das Funcionalidades/atores envolvidos
Cadastrar local, nome e id
F1
Administrador
Excluir e listar dados das escolas
F2
Administrador

Dados das Turmas Benefício


Cadastro de Turmas Crítico
Id Func. Descrição das Funcionalidades/atores envolvidos
Cadastrar dia da semana, escola e id
F1
Administrador
Atualizar, excluir e listar dados em relação as turmas.
F2
Administrador

<Identificação do Sistema> DocumentoVisaoSistema (OK).doc

Página: 4/6
Documento de Visão do Sistema Robot em Ação

5. Proposta de Solução Tecnológica Escolhida

Desenvolvimento Web com PHP e armazenamento em banco de dados com MySQL.

<Identificação do Sistema> DocumentoVisaoSistema (OK).doc

Página: 5/6
Documento de Visão do Sistema Robot em Ação

Relação de casos de Uso

1. Diagrama de Casos de Uso

2. Casos de Uso

2.1. CRUD Aluno

O CRUD (create, read, update e delete) é aplicado em Alunos.

2.2. CRUD (Professor, turma e escola)

Nesse Caso de uso, o CRUD foi utilizado para criação, atualização e deleção de
professor, turma e escola.

<Identificação do Sistema> DocumentoVisaoSistema (OK).doc

Página: 6/6

Você também pode gostar